A modern restaurant with a traditional Scottish heart. We're passionate about tasty seasonal food, fine local produce and super friendly service.

Story

Forgan’s is famous for seasonal Scottish produce in another wee town not too far away called St Andrews. We are stretching our legs and taking our first steps into the wonderfully warm & welcoming Broughty Ferry, and look forward to greeting you with a big smile soon enough.
